I've got ship cards prepped and ready to roll. The British have 4 additional Frigates (The French and British each have 4× 3rd Rate SOL) so I suspect this will be pretty crushing for the French.

I've done some reading on the fight and the Captains and ships involved, so the French ships are of lower quality (Q) than the British and the British SOL are overhauling the French from Astern.

One of the French SOL had storm damage to her rigging, thus slowing the squadron. Two of the frigates had also been harassing them from astern. I ran this battle using Sails of Glory. Two points to even the fight for the French – The pursuing British are strung out and had Dunmanior turned his squadron earlier he may have caught out the lead ship. Also the frigates pretty much stayed at long range most of the battle. So you could limit their interaction.
